Paperless Billing

Yale New Haven Health is excited to offer a better billing experience with paperless billing through our MyChart patient portal.

  • More Secure — prevents identity theft from in-mail bills
  • More Convenient — clutter-free access to your bills anytime and anywhere
  • Eco-friendly — save paper, save trees
If you are a MyChart user, you were automatically switched over to paperless billing in January 2023.

If you are not on MyChart and prefer paperless billing, you can sign up now.

 

How to View Your Electronic Billing Statements

Once a new statement is available to view in MyChart, you can choose to receive notifications in several ways:

  • Through the mobile app, which you can download for Apple or Android.
  • Via the email associated with your MyChart account.
  • Via text message through your mobile device.

Need to update your email address or mobile number? Simply access your MyChart account and update your communications preferences under Preferences & Account Settings.

  • After you log into your MyChart account, any Outstanding Balance will be displayed on your home screen.
  • You can access all billing information by clicking the menu (the blue "hamburger" icon near the top of the screen) and scrolling to Billing Summary
  • Any bills due will appear on the Billing Summary page. You can find out more about each by clicking the accompanying magnifying glass icon.
  • On Billing Detail pages, use the tabs near the top to view your balances, payments, visit accounts and billing communication.

Opting Out of Paperless Billing

If you prefer to receive a paper statement, you can opt out of paperless billing through your MyChart account.

To start receiving paper statements:

  1. Log in to your MyChart account.
  2. From Menu, navigate down to Billing Summary.
  3. Scroll down to the bottom of the summary page and click the cancel paperless billing link.
  4. Confirm your choice to Cancel Paperless.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does it mean when you say we are transitioning to paperless statements?

For Yale New Haven Health, Northeast Medical Group, and Yale Medicine MyChart users who are the guarantor* of an account(s), the default means of receiving your bill will be set to paperless on January 3, 2023.  This means patients will receive a notification when billing statements are available in MyChart and statements will no longer be mailed.  If you prefer paper statements, you can easily login to MyChart after January 3 and choose to receive paper statements.

*A guarantor is the person or entity responsible for paying the balance of an account.

How will I know when I have a new balance or statement

All patients, even those who choose to receive paper statements, can receive email and/or text notifications when they have a new account balance and/or when they have a new statement. Balance update notifications are sent as soon as a new or changed patient balance is available in MyChart. Statements and statement notifications are only generated once per month for Yale New Haven Health and Northeast Medical Group statements, and once per month for Yale Medicine statements. If you pay your balance in full before the statement is generated, no statement will be created.

MyChart users can update communication preferences by accessing your account and navigating to Preferences & Account Settings.

How can I see billing details, statements, and previous payment information in MyChart?

After you log into your MyChart account, any Outstanding Balance will be displayed on your home screen. You can access all billing information by clicking the menu icon and navigating to Billing Summary.

What if I want to continue receiving paper statements?

Resuming paper statements after January 3, 2023 is easy. Log into your MyChart account, navigate to Billing Summary and scroll down to the bottom of the page. Click the cancel paperless billing link and confirm your choice.

Do I need to opt out of paperless billing again, even though I’ve previously requested to receive paper statements?

If you were previously enrolled in paperless billing and then requested to be switched back to paper bills, you will continue to receive paper statements after Jan. 3.

What happens if I don’t realize that I have a statement ready in MyChart and I miss the due date?

If you are receiving statement notifications, you will receive a text and/or email notification each month to remind you of an outstanding balance. You can update your communication preferences in MyChart at any time.

Why am I not being notified that my statement is ready?

Your billing notifications might not be turned on. Log into your MyChart account and review your communications preferences and contact information. 

What if I try paperless statements and don’t like it? Can I return to paper statements?

Yes. Log into your MyChart account, navigate to Billing Summary and scroll down to the bottom of the page. Click the cancel paperless billing link and confirm your choice.

I have both hospital and physician bills. Will both be transitioned to paperless statements/billing?

Yes, for those who are the guarantor of a MyChart account, Yale New Haven Health, Yale Medicine, and Northeast Medical Group bills will now be paperless. Some community practices that share MyChart with us will continue to send paper billing statements.

Why am I still getting a paper bill for my visiting nurses and home hospice services?

Patients will continue to receive paper statements for balances due to Home Care Plus and VNA of Southeastern Connecticut while we work to ensure electronic bill paying for these services are available for all.

My children and /or parents have accounts, but I am responsible for their bills. Will they receive statements, or will they come to me?

If you have proxy access in MyChart, you will receive their statements. View more information on how to request proxy access.

Why do the text and email notifications not include more information, like the service I am being billing for?

To protect your confidential information and comply with privacy laws, we do not display any health-related information including date of service, type of service, or physician name, until a patient logs into their MyChart account.

What if I don’t have a MyChart account?

If you do not have an active MyChart account, you will continue to receive paper statements. If you would like to sign up, visit MyChart and then choose “Sign up now.”
